Kenwood NX-1200/1300 VHF/UHF Transceivers
Multi-protocol digital radio designed to operate under NXDN or DMR digital and FM analog protocols. Choose from direct & intuitive LCD with standard keypad or basic enclosures.
- Multi-protocol digital radio: Designed to operate under NXDN or DMR digital and FM analog protocols
 - Choose from direct & intuitive LCD with standard keypad or basic enclosures
 - Easy visible Display: 8-digit LCD models featuring high-contrast, white backlit LCD
 - Large 7-Color LED indicator on the top panel
 - Selective Power-on LED
 - Selective Call Alert LED
 - Battery Level Indication
 - Multi-status function indication
 - RF output power 5W both on VHF/UHF
 - Mixed Zone – analog and digital
 - Renowned KENWOOD Audio Quality: TX/RX audio profile with optimizable digital processor
 - Audio Equalizer: Flat, High, Low
 - Auto Gain Control: On, High, Low, Off
 - Noise Suppressor
 - Microphone type settings
 - Multiple Scan Functions; Dual Priority, Single Priority, Single Zone, Multi, Normal Scan
 - VOX & PTT –triggered Semi- VOX, Voice-operated TX
 - Emergency Function: Customizable Emergency Profile
 - Lone Worker
 - Max / Min Volume setting & Volume control
 - Voice Announcement
 - Remote Stun / Kill / Check
 - Front Panel Programming Mode (for Keypad model)
 - Electronic Serial Number (ESN)
 - MIL-STD-810 C/D/E/F/G
 - IP54 and IP55
 - Intrinsically safe option (Available later)
 
SPECIFICATIONS
| General | NX-1200 | NX-1300 |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pre-set Frequencies | Type 1 | 136-174 MHz | 450-520 MHz | 
| Type 2 | 400-470 MHz | ||
| Max. Channels per Radio | 260 (64 for basic model) | ||
| Number of Zones | 128 (4 for basic model) | ||
| Max. Channels per Zone | 250 (16 for basic model) | ||
| Channel Spacing | Analog | 30*1 / 25*1 / 15 / 12.5 kHz | |
| Digital | 12.5 / 6.25 kHz | ||
| Power Supply | 7.5 VDC ±20 % | ||
| Battery Life | DMR | Analog/NXDN | |
| KNB-45L (2000mAh) | Approx. 14.5 hours | Approx. 11 hours | |
| KNB-69L (2550mAh) | Approx. 19 hours | Approx. 14 hours | |
| Operating Temperature(Radio only)*2 | -22°F to +140°F (-30°C to +60°C) | ||
| Frequency Stability (-30 to +60°C; +25°C Ref.) | ±0.5 ppm | ||
| Antenna Impedance | 50 Ω | ||
| Dimensions | (W x H x D) Projections Not Included | ||
| Radio with KNB-45L/82LCM | 2.13 x 4.84 x 1.32 in (54 x 123 x 33.5 mm) | ||
| Radio with KNB-69L | 2.13 x 4.84 x 1.48 in (54 x 123 x 37.5 mm) | ||
| Weight Radio Only | 6.17 oz (175 g) | ||
| Radio with KNB-45L/82LCM | 10.41 oz (295 g) | ||
| Radio with KNB-69L | 10.93 oz (310 g) | ||
| FCC ID | Type 1 | K44501000 | K44501101 (pending) | 
| Type 2 | K44501100 | ||
| IC Certification | 282F-501000 | 282F-501100 | |
| Receiver | NX-1200 | NX-1300 | |
| Sensitivity | NXDN® @ 6.25 kHz Digital (3% BER) | 0.18 μV | |
| NXDN® @ 12.5 kHz Digital (3% BER) | 0.22 µV | ||
| DMR® @ 12.5 kHz Digital (1% BER) | 0.25 µV | ||
| DMR® @ 12.5 kHz Digital (5% BER) | 0.18 µV | ||
| Analog @ 12.5/25 kHz (12 dB SINAD) | 0.24 µV / 0.20 µV | ||
| Selectivity | Analog @ 12.5 / 25 kHz | 68 dB / 74 dB | |
| Intermodulation Distortion | 70 dB | ||
| Spurious Rejection | 70 dB | ||
| Audio Distortion | 7% | ||
| Audio Output Power | 1 W / 12 Ω (Internal Output) | ||
| Transmitter | NX-1200 | NX-1300 | |
| RF Power Output | (High / Low) | 5 W / 4 W / 1 W | |
| Spurious Emission | -70 dB | ||
| FM Hum & Noise | Analog @ 12.5 / 25 kHz | 40 dB / 45 dB | |
| Audio Distortion | 2% | ||
| DMR Digital Protocol | ETSI TS 102 361-1, -2, -3 | ||
| Emission Designator | 16K0F3E, 11K0F3E, 8K30F1E, 8K30F1D, 8K30F7W, 4K00F1E, 4K00F1D, 4K00F7W, 4K00F2D, 7K60FXD, 7K60F7W | ||
*1 25 / 30 kHz in VHF/UHF Bands excluding T-Band are not included in the models sold in the USA or US territories.
*2 Operating temperature specification for a Li-ion battery is -10°C to +60°C [14°F to +140°F].Analog measurements made per TIA603. Specifications are measured according to applicable standards.Specifications are subject change without notice, due to advancements in technology.
